Analysis of anisotropy in elastic constants of SiC{sub p}/2124 Al metal matrix composites

Journal Article · · Scripta Materialia

The present study has attempted to investigate the effect of microstructural parameters on the elastic moduli of SiC particle reinforced 2124 Al matrix composites. Nine elastic-stiffness constants of SiC{sub p}/2124 Al composites have been determined by the RUS measurement method. At the same time, the initial estimates of elastic constants for RUS have been obtained using the Mori-Tanaka theory considering the effective aspect ratio of the SiC particles. The effects of particle size and the volume fraction of SiC particulate reinforcement on the elastic properties of the SiC{sub p}/2124 Al composites have been discussed.
